However, I would note that 1) the 100MB update files are probably not dial-up friendly (all my machines are on TCPIP), and 2) installing the latest manual updates can use up to 300MB of RAM, so on older machines, the update will likely take several minutes as the system will be paging to disk or using virtual RAM. Once the update is installed, youll receive a confirmation (see Picture 3 below) and RAM usage will go back to normal. I like the low overhead of Avast 4.8, on older machines it only requires a 486 with 32MB RAM. Its the last version for Windows 95 and NT 4.0. It also has none of the dependencies of the later versions, such as service pack prerequisites, which on later machines, SPs simply slow the machine down. From their cars and trucks, parked in the lots of King Soopers, Whole Foods and the corner store, they are staring out their vehicle windows as you shop. Mask or no mask. Its a simple tally mark, a quick and dirty assessment not meant for serious scientific scrutiny. But thanks to the reconnaissance, Tri-County Health Department has weekly data going back to April about the percentage of people in Adams, Arapahoe and Douglas counties who are putting on face coverings when they go out in public. The surveys ranged from a low of 56 of people observed in Adams County the week of July 5, to a high of 96 seen in Douglas County last week. ADVERTISEMENT So far, the health department hasnt dug into the data deeply enough to figure out whether a weekly dip in mask-wearing correlates with increasing cases of coronavirus one or two weeks later, but Tri-County at least has the data to do that work at some point, said Brian Hlavacek, Tri-Countys environmental health director. The public health department, one of the largest in the state, is among the few that is conducting mask surveys. Each week since April 26, volunteers have been out in their parked cars recording the data. Volunteers spend 30 minutes at each location, completing about five to 10 surveys in a day. Its meant to be a quick and dirty assessment of whats going on, he said. Its not super sophisticated, but it helps in understanding the landscape. Since April, the lowest percentage of mask-wearing for Douglas County was 72 and its now at 96. Politicians and other public health departments throughout the state have been highly interested in the mask data, Hlavacek said. ADVERTISEMENT The governor, during a news conference Tuesday, said mask-wearing was up since his mandate was announced, saying it jumped to about 90 from the low 70s. The way we lived in late June or early July was not sustainable, Polis said, noting that coronavirus cases have now plateaued after a spike in late June. Coloradans are taking this seriously and need to continue to take it seriously for the next few months to continue to lead our lives and grow our economy. A spokesperson for the governor on Thursday called the Tri-County survey results encouraging and said Polis is thrilled to see this success.
